Background
The working process of the iron sheet printing and coating machine is that the coating passes through a smooth roll or an anilox roll discharging system, the coating is uniformly transferred onto a printing and coating rubber roll, an iron sheet for printing and coating runs between the printing and coating rubber roll and a bottom roll, and the coating is uniformly printed and coated on the iron sheet through set pressure, so that the printing and coating of the iron sheet are completed.
In the printing and coating process, products with different specifications need to correspond to different printing and coating rubber rollers, so that a printing factory needs to prepare a large number of printing and coating rubber rollers, the production cost is invisibly increased, and a large amount of storage space is occupied.

(III) advantageous effects
Compared with the prior art, the utility model, following beneficial effect has:
1) when the blanket is used, the blanket is wrapped on the shaft body, then the four chucks penetrate through the blanket, the two chucks are rotated to enter the first object containing groove, the other two chucks are rotated to enter the second object containing groove, and the blanket is fixed on the shaft body. Different types of printing can be realized by replacing different types of rubber blankets, so that a large amount of printing rubber rollers with different specifications are not required to be prepared, and further, the effect of saving a large amount of storage space is realized.
2) In order to ensure the printing quality, the rubber cloth needs certain tightness during printing, when the tightness of the rubber cloth needs to be adjusted, the screw rod is rotated to one side, so that the worm wheel rotates, then the reel rotates, and finally the two ends of the rubber cloth rotate on the reel through the chuck, so that the rubber cloth is tightened; when needing to loosen, the screw rod is rotated to the direction, and the both ends of blanket are kept away from each other, realize loosening of blanket. Through simple operation, the elasticity of blanket just can be realized, the printing of convenient later stage improves the quality of printed matter.
3) The rotary rod adopts a three-section design, can meet the requirement of being connected with external rotary components with different specifications, and increases the applicability of the equipment within a certain range.

Referring to fig. 1-2, the present invention provides a technical solution: a single sheet iron sheet printing roller rubber cloth scroll structure comprises a scroll body 1, wherein two sides of the scroll body 1 are respectively and fixedly connected with a rotating rod 2, when in use, the rotating rods 2 at two sides are erected on an external rotating component, the rotating rod 2 is conveniently driven to rotate through the external rotating component, then the rotation of the scroll body 1 is realized, and further the later printing operation is facilitated, the upper side of the scroll body 1 is provided with a groove, two fixing seats 3 are arranged at two ends of the groove, a screw 9 is arranged at one side, away from each other, of the two fixing seats 3, the screw 9 penetrates through the fixing seats 3 and extends into the scroll body 1, the fixing of the fixing seats 3 and the scroll body 1 is conveniently realized by the screw 9, a scroll shaft 5 is arranged between the two fixing seats 3, the two fixing seats 3 are matched with the groove to realize certain supporting and limiting of the scroll 5, two first, two second object containing grooves 11 are symmetrically arranged on one side of a scroll 5, threaded grooves are respectively arranged in the first object containing groove 10 and the second object containing groove 11, chucks matched with the threaded grooves are arranged in the threaded grooves, four chucks can rotate in the object containing grooves in a threaded manner, screwing and unscrewing effects can be achieved, later-stage clamping, fixing, loosening and unlocking operations on printing rubber blankets are facilitated, bearings 4 are fixedly sleeved at two ends of the scroll 5, the outer side wall of each bearing 4 is fixedly connected with a groove, friction force between the scroll 5 and a fixed seat 3 can be reduced through the bearings 4, rotation of the scroll 5 is further facilitated, high-speed rotation of the scroll 1 can be achieved, yield of printing is increased, income is increased, a fixed block 6 is fixedly connected to one side of the scroll 1, a containing groove is arranged at the upper end of the fixed block 6, a screw rod 8 is arranged in the containing groove, a worm wheel 7 is sleeved on the screw rod 8 in a threaded manner, the containing groove protects the screw, the damage caused by collision of an external object is avoided, one end of the scroll 5 penetrates through the fixed seat 3 and is in threaded connection with the worm wheel 7, the worm wheel 7 can be moved by rotating the screw 8, then the moved worm wheel 7 further drives the scroll 5 to rotate, when the rubber blanket fixing device is used, the rubber blanket is wrapped on the shaft body 1, then the four chucks are divided into two groups to penetrate through two ends of the rubber blanket, two chucks rotate to enter the first object placing groove 10, the other two chucks rotate to enter the second object placing groove 11, so that the rubber blanket for printing is fixed on the shaft body 1, the printing operation in the later period can be facilitated, when the printing is finished or the rubber blankets with different patterns need to be replaced, the four chucks are loosened and separated from the first object placing groove 10 and the second object placing groove, then a worker can conveniently take the rubber blanket off the shaft body 1 to separate the four chucks from the rubber blanket, insert new blanket four corners with four chucks again, wherein the rotatory first thing groove 10 of putting that gets into of two chucks, the rotatory second thing groove 11 of getting into of two other chucks, make new blanket for the printing fixed on the axis body 1, the process of changing the blanket is comparatively simple, the plenty of time of changing the axis body 1 waste has been saved, and operation process is simple, if the blanket elasticity after changing can not satisfy the requirement of printing, can forward or the rotation of reverse rotation screw rod 8 and then drive worm wheel 7 this moment, realize the forward and reverse rotation of spool 5 again, conveniently realize that the blanket is strained or loosen, and then reach the requirement of printing operation to blanket elasticity, the quality of printed matter has been ensured, and whole convenient operation is simple.
Furthermore, the rotating rod 2, the worm wheel 7 and the chuck are made of metal materials, the components can rotate for a long time in the printing process, the abrasion is serious, and the metal materials have good abrasion resistance, so that the service life can be prolonged and the printing cost is low; furthermore, the shaft body 1 is provided with a mounting groove corresponding to the screw 9, so that the screw 9 and the shaft body 1 can be conveniently fixed, and the fixing seat 3 and the shaft body 1 can be stably fixed; furthermore, the upper end of the screw 8 is provided with an anti-slip coating, the protective coating can increase friction force, workers can conveniently adjust the rotation of the screw 8 manually, when the rubber blanket is too tight, the screw 8 can be rotated reversely, so that the rubber blanket becomes loose, and when the rubber blanket is too loose, the screw 8 can be rotated forwardly, so that the rubber blanket becomes tight, the requirement of printing operation on the tightness of the rubber blanket is met, and the printing quality is guaranteed; furthermore, a limiting groove corresponding to the scroll 5 is formed in one of the fixing seats 3, one end of the scroll 5 extends into the limiting groove, the scroll 5 is limited to a certain extent by the limiting groove, and the scroll 5 is prevented from shaking in the rotating process; furthermore, one end of the screw 8 is rotatably connected with the fixing block 6, and the other end of the screw 8 penetrates through the placing groove and extends outwards, so that workers can conveniently rotate the screw 8; further, the method comprises the following steps of; the rotary rod 2 adopts a three-section design, and is convenient to match with external rotary equipment with different specifications by adopting the three-section design, so that the application range of the equipment is enlarged; furthermore, the included angle between the first article holding groove 10 and the second article holding groove 11 is 90 degrees, which facilitates the installation of the chuck.
The working principle is as follows: when in use, firstly, the rubber blanket is wrapped on the shaft body 1, then four chucks penetrate through the rubber blanket, two chucks rotate to enter the first object containing groove 10, the other two chucks rotate to enter the second object containing groove 11, the rubber blanket is fixed on the shaft body 1, then the rotating rod 2 is erected on external rotating equipment, then the external rotating equipment is started, the rotating rod 2 rotates, further the shaft body 1 rotates, the printing operation can be conveniently carried out, in the printing operation, the printing effects of different types can be realized by replacing the rubber blankets of different types, thus, a large amount of printing rubber rollers of different specifications are not needed to be prepared, further, the fund is saved, a large amount of storage space is saved, in the printing operation, in order to ensure the printing quality, the rubber blanket needs to keep certain tightness, when the rubber blanket is looser, the screw 8 is rotated to one side, the worm wheel 7 is further rotated, then the reel 5 is rotated, the two ends of the rubber blanket are finally rotated on the reel 5 in one direction through the four chucks, and the two ends of the rubber blanket are contracted in the grooves, so that the rubber blanket can be tightened; when needs loosen, workman direction rotation screw 8, the direction rotation of rethread worm wheel 7 realization spool 5, the both ends of blanket are stretched in the recess, finally realize loosening of blanket, whole process is through simple rotation operation, just can realize the elasticity of blanket, make things convenient for the printing in later stage, and then improve the quality of printed matter, because rotary rod 2 adopts the design of syllogic, can satisfy the outside rotating assembly of whole equipment and different specifications and be connected the cooperation, the suitability of this equipment has been increased at certain within range.
